it doesnt really relate, there are different goals, and different setups, your BB has probibly 3x the turn over of any of my breeding tanks, the tank volume / fish ratio is probibly half(i have kept literally hundreds of clowns in a 55) and the amount of food is probibly much less. you keep those growing sticks, and use a lot more light. you care about things like po4 (i dont know what my po4 levels are but id be suprised if they were not above 20ppm) and I wouldnt do a water change if my nitrates were in the 20's though they are well below that (thanks to my coil denitrifier) but would freak out if my ammonia/nitrite were even detectable they are not thanks to my (bio wheel)
in the end its just all different.
